Should You Buy a 2017 Kia Sedona?

The 2017 Kia Sedona is a well-rounded minivan that offers a spacious interior and a comfortable ride, making it an excellent choice for families. With a powerful 3.3L V6 engine producing 276 hp and 248 lb-ft of torque, it provides adequate performance for daily driving and road trips alike. The front-wheel-drive setup and 6-speed shiftable automatic transmission contribute to a smooth driving experience, while the combined fuel economy of 21 MPG helps keep running costs manageable. Priced at an MSRP of $36,900, it offers good value for those seeking a reliable family vehicle.

However, potential buyers should be aware of some reported issues. The NHTSA has logged 172 total complaints, with 54 related to engine problems and 21 concerning the electrical system. While the reliability score is a solid 94.1/100, the complaints indicate that some owners have experienced electrical issues, particularly between 20,000 and 40,000 miles. Despite these concerns, the Sedona remains a popular choice for families looking for a practical and spacious minivan.

Known Issues (NHTSA Data)

The 2017 Kia Sedona has a total of 172 complaints reported to the NHTSA, with notable issues primarily related to the engine and electrical system. While there have been 12 reported injuries, there are no recorded fatalities. The most common complaints arise from the electrical system, particularly at mileage between 20,000 and 40,000 miles. Overall, while there are some concerns, no significant NHTSA complaints on record indicate widespread safety issues.
